Output e583260f56a2fd9dc4b2802285cfe3f52d598d0d397e10ceafdf832adf3304cd:2

value
1006420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6ac7c69e97d782042f0fe91d089fdeca4226b7 OP_EQUAL
address
3N4LXYzbjHTVDMQnSYAZ7h72T9GfH8js2o
transaction
e583260f56a2fd9dc4b2802285cfe3f52d598d0d397e10ceafdf832adf3304cd
spent
true